Soddy Mountain Hawk Lookout Hamilton Co., TN - - on Walden's Ridge Above Soddy Daisy, TN Elevation 1385' Due to a 100% rain out I now have time to file this abbreviated report. The Broad-wing totals are about average this year so far. This week-end and early next week should be peak time for Broad-winged Hawk migration. A weather system has moved in today with locally heavy rain. The forecast for Saturday and Sunday is also calling for more rain. The weather channel is showing maps of rain covering the entire eastern United States. If the weather breaks Monday and it is partly cloudy as predicted then Monday should be a really good flight day! Our season started on September 4th. and is still running. We have had 3 very good flight days and one exceptionally good day counting Broad-wings. On 9-14 we had 389, on 9-19 we had 340, on 9-20 we had 1358 and yesterday 9-21 we had 466. Surprisingly, last Saturday, when everything appeared perfect for a good flight, we had zero Broad-wings all day! Year to date totals: Osprey 8 Bald Eagle 10 (6 Adult - 4 Immature) Northern Harrier 1 Sharp-shinned Hawk 21 Cooper's Hawk 6 Broad-winged Hawk 2631 Red-tailed Hawk 2 American Kestrel 5 Peregrine Falcon 3 Unidentified Falcon 1 Unidentified Raptor 1 Totals: 2689 If anyone needs directions, just ask me.
